matrix.org/static/jira/browse/SYN-566

39 lines
1.6 KiB
Plaintext

---
summary: We need a way of redacting offensive avatars and displaynames
---
created: 2015-12-26 10:12:41.0
creator: neb
description: |-
Submitted by @matthew:matrix.org
Currently the best you can do is redact the events which introduce the contents onto the timeline. However, the profile data remains intact and so the membership list etc continues as is. Given we have per-room profile data we should use it to redact the information from the room.
id: '12246'
key: SYN-566
number: '566'
priority: '2'
project: '10000'
reporter: neb
status: '1'
type: '2'
updated: 2016-11-07 18:28:49.0
votes: '0'
watches: '3'
workflowId: '12349'
---
actions:
- author: matthew
body: 'To clarify: the redact API worked as intended (removing human readable contents of a join event: displayname and avatar). However, we have a seperate problem that the redacted data still leaks into the view of the room via the user''s global profile data. I am proposing that redacting a this data on a join or profile event should also remove it from the per-room profile data (and that we should implement and uphold per-room profile data). This could be done as a synapse-specific feature for now, hence filing it here rather than blocking it on Matrix spec.'
created: 2015-12-26 12:49:22.0
id: '12490'
issue: '12246'
type: comment
updateauthor: matthew
updated: 2015-12-26 12:49:22.0
- author: richvdh
body: 'Migrated to github: https://github.com/matrix-org/synapse/issues/1458'
created: 2016-11-07 18:28:49.0
id: '13762'
issue: '12246'
type: comment
updateauthor: richvdh
updated: 2016-11-07 18:28:49.0